Funeral services were held at 2 p.m. on Thursday, March 16, 2023, at North Shady Grove Church of God in Cascilla for Mr. Ricky Gene Allbritton, 63, of Holcomb, who died on Tuesday, March 14, in Grenada. Burial followed in the church cemetery. The Rev. John Meeks and the Rev. Jerry Hill officiated. The family received friends from 5 p.m. until 7 p.m. on Wednesday, March 15, at McKibben and Guinn Funeral Service and from 1 p.m. until service time on Thursday, March 16, at North Shady Grove Church of God.
Ricky was born on Dec. 11, 1959, in Tallahatchie County. He was a self-employed electrician and was very skilled in his trade. He loved the Lord and enjoyed worshipping with fellow believers at Grenada Church of the Nazarene where he was a member. In his spare time, Ricky enjoyed fishing, gardening and hunting. He was also known as being the crawfish man, having caught and cooked hundreds of pounds of crawfish for friends and family throughout the years. He possessed a servant’s heart and will be lovingly remembered as a man who would help anyone in their time of need.
His parents, Ida Mae and Harvey “Boonie” Carpenter and Paul and Bobbie Allbritton, and one brother, Glen Carpenter, preceded Ricky in death.
Survivors include, his wife, Tammy Allbritton; daughter, Raven Ashley Allbritton of Holcomb; two sons, Jacob Hunter Allbritton of Jackson and Andrew Asberry Allbritton of Brookhaven; three sisters, Joann Trusty (James), Anna “Stella” Bardo and Landis Kendall (Tim), all of Cascilla and one brother, Leslie Paul “Bubba” Allbritton (Nicole) of Charleston.
Chad Carpenter, T.J. Carpenter, Steven Kendall, Zach Moore, Colton Kendall and Corey Kendall honored Ricky by serving as pallbearers and carried him to rest in the North Shady Grove Cemetery.
